Output 7d8aa2c959cd95339fb0c1b08fd6b2e7e2d6a5c969a045228239e9e71a0ebfa3:0

value
12917962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3676931ed0e5e5c37bab8a2ebe9fa6d17a070599 OP_EQUAL
address
36ezTchtcpDA5fzThffBXgNPS6LrXi8rvC
transaction
7d8aa2c959cd95339fb0c1b08fd6b2e7e2d6a5c969a045228239e9e71a0ebfa3
confirmations
359412
spent
true